BIRTHS.
BABER.—On September 12, 1943, at Alexandra- Hospital, to Joyce, wife of Flight Sergeant B. K. Baber—a daughter; both well. . CUTTRISS.—On September 13, 1943, at High St. Hospital, Lower Hutt, to Mr. and Mrs. E. .A. Ciittriss, of Silverstream—a son; both well. DEBNEY.—On September 11, 1943,, at St. Helens,' to Mr. and' Mrs. J. E. Debney, Petone —a son (a brother for John, Denis, and Anne). McCONVILLE.—On September 11, 1943, at Te Maru, to Linda; (nee Wood), wife of J. r. McConville—a son; both well. THOMPSON.—On September 11, 1943, at the' Rosary, Hataitai, to- Mr. and Mrs.} Frank Thompson (nee Mollle. Lamb)—a son.
